@bigredsimulations7558 8 жыл бұрын
Hey there Allen, just wanted to say that was a great informational video, keep em coming. Also I just wanted to add that while watering the lawn during mid day will NOT burn out the lawn, the reason you want to water early is so the water has a chance to penetrate the soil where the plants can use it. watering mid day especially during the heat of the day, allowing the water to evaporate, and while this may help cool the lawn, the lawn can't utilize the water to sustain growth. Misting the lawn is a great idea to help cool it down so the stress of the heat isn't so great, but regular watering in the morning is essential to help keep the lawn strong and healthy, resisting disease.
@witness033
@witness033 8 жыл бұрын
That's a good point to emphasize, because a lot of beginners will confuse regular watering with the supplemental misting or syringing. It doesn't do much good to mist if you don't meet the basic moisture requirement in the soil profile.
@Thelawncarenut
@Thelawncarenut 8 жыл бұрын
yep, agreed. It's in the video but wasn't stressed like it should have been.

How effective is the misting plan in the super-high, super-long 90-plus deg days? In other words, if the temperature is reduced for only an hour after misting, then won't the high soil temperature just come right back up and damage the lawn?
@Thelawncarenut
@Thelawncarenut 8 жыл бұрын
it works very well in higher temps also. And the amount of relief needed for the lawn is really dependent upon factors like grass type, shade composition and even cloud cover. On days when you get no help and all and it's over 95 then 2 mistings would be a good idea for sure. Key being though, that any relief is better than no relief. That's the fun of it to me - you get to know your lawn like a person. :)
